Comparison highlights

  • Moat score gap: Republic Services, Inc. leads (80 / 100 vs 57 / 100 for Celsius Holdings, Inc.).
  • Segment focus: Celsius Holdings, Inc. has 1 segment (100% in Functional Energy Beverages (CELSIUS, Alani Nu, Rockstar)); Republic Services, Inc. has 2 segments (88.5% in Recycling & Waste Services).
  • Primary market structure: Oligopoly vs Competitive. Pricing power: Moderate vs Moderate.
  • Moat breadth: Celsius Holdings, Inc. has 3 moat types across 2 domains; Republic Services, Inc. has 7 across 3.
